Product Description

Boys love stories about battles, armies, and soldiers. This book captures the excitement and thrill of the Bible's leading battles, those who led the armies, and those who fought the war. In addition to stories, there are cool battles maps with icons showing battle sites and illustrating army units. Weapons, armor, uniforms, and military equipment are described with technical detail. Written in a fun, upbeat, boy-friendly style--with just a touch of humor, this book is full of the action, excitement, and energy that boys enjoy. For ages 8-12.

Author Bio

Growing up, Rick Osborne really liked Superman. Superman did what was right, he did cool things that other people couldn't do, and he never quit. The Bible is full of great Superman-type stories where God helps good guys battle evil guys with his awesome supernatural help. By telling these stories, Rick loves to help boys see the real-life superhero that God wants each of them to be. Rick lives with his family up north in Canada, closer to where Superman built his fortress. Marnie Wooding has written over a dozen books and is pleased to be a Zonderkidz author. She is a screenwriter and story editor for both film and television, and is currently a founding partner in a motion picture development company. She lives with her family in the beautiful coastal foothills of Vancouver, Canada. Ed Strauss lives in British Columbia, Canada, with his wife and three tween-aged children. Ed is a freelance writer with a passion for Biblical apologetics and fantasy fiction. Apart from writing, Ed enjoys biking and exploring nature.
